Chest-X-ray Based Deep Learning Model for Anemia Detection Insights from a Large Hospital Cohort

2024-10-15

Abstract excerpt

<h4>Background: </h4> Anemia is a prevalent global health issue, affecting individuals across all age groups and leading to significant morbidity. Traditional methods for diagnosing anemia rely on laboratory assessments of hemoglobin concentration, which are invasive and costly.
